The kinetics of peroxy radical (RO2) reactions have been of long-standing interest in atmospheric and combustion chemistry. Nevertheless, the lack of kinetic studies at higher temperatures for their reactions with other radicals such as OH has precluded the inclusion of this class of reactions in detailed kinetics models developed for combustion applications. In this work, guided by the limited room-temperature experimental studies on selected alkyl-peroxy radicals and literature theoretical kinetics on the prototypical CH3O2 + OH system, we have performed parametric studies on the effect of uncertainties in the rate coefficients and branching ratios to potential product channels for RO2 + OH reactions at higher temperatures. Literature kinetics models were used to simulate autoignition delays, laminar flame speeds, and speciation profiles in flow and stirred reactors for a variety of common combustion-relevant fuels. Inclusion of RO2 + OH reactions was found to retard autoignition in fuel-lean (φ = 0.5) mixtures of ethane and dimethyl ether in air. The observed effects were noticeably more pronounced in ozone-enriched combustion of ethane and dimethyl ether. The simulations also examined the influence of ozone doping levels, pressures, and equivalence ratios for both ethane and dimethyl ether oxidation. Sensitivity and flux analyses revealed that the RO2 + OH reaction is a significant sink of RO2 radicals at the early stage of autoignition, affecting fuel oxidation through RO2 ↔ QOOH, RO2 ↔ alkene + HO2, or RO2 + HO2 ↔ ROOH + O2. Additionally, the kinetic stability of the trioxide formed from RO2 + OH reactions was investigated using master equation analyses. Last, we discuss other bimolecular reactions that are missing in literature kinetics models but are relevant to hydrocarbon oxidation initiated by external radical sources (plasma-enhanced, ozone-enriched combustion, etc.). The present simulations provide a strong motivation for better characterizing the bimolecular kinetics of peroxy radicals.

Methyl formate (MF; CH3OCHO) is the smallest representative of esters, which are common components of biodiesel. The present study characterizes the thermal dissociation kinetics of the radicals formed by H atom abstraction from MF─CH3OCO and CH2OCHO─through a combination of modeling, experiment, and theory. For the experimental effort, excimer laser photolysis of Cl2 was used as a source of Cl atoms to initiate reactions with MF in the gas phase. Time-resolved species profiles of MF, Cl2, HCl, CO2, CH3, CH3Cl, CH2O, and CH2ClOCHO were measured and quantified using photoionization mass spectrometry at temperatures of 400-750 K and 10 Torr. The experimental data were simulated using a kinetic model, which was informed by ab initio-based theoretical kinetics calculations and included chlorine chemistry and secondary reactions of radical decomposition products. We calculated the rate coefficients for the H-abstraction reactions Cl + MF → HCl + CH3OCO (R1a) and Cl + MF → HCl + CH2OCHO (R1b): k1a,theory = 6.71 × 10-15·T1.14·exp(-606/T) cm3/molecule·s; k1b,theory = 4.67 × 10-18·T2.21·exp(-245/T) cm3/molecule·s over T = 200-2000 K. Electronic structure calculations indicate that the barriers to CH3OCO and CH2OCHO dissociation are 13.7 and 31.6 kcal/mol and lead to CH3 + CO2 (R3) and CH2O + HCO (R5), respectively. The master equation-based theoretical rate coefficients are k3,theory (P = ∞) = 2.94 × 109·T1.21·exp(-6209/T) s-1 and k5,theory (P = ∞) = 8.45 × 108·T1.39·exp(-15132/T) s-1 over T = 300-1500 K. The calculated branching fractions into R1a and R1b and the rate coefficient for R5 were validated by modeling of the experimental species time profiles and found to be in excellent agreement with theory. Additionally, we found that the bimolecular reactions CH2OCHO + Cl, CH2OCHO + Cl2, and CH3 + Cl2 were critical to accurately model the experimental data and constrain the kinetics of MF-radicals. Inclusion of the kinetic parameters determined in this study showed a significant impact on combustion simulations of larger methyl esters, which are considered as biodiesel surrogates.

BACKGROUND: Although almost all interventional pulmonologists agree that rigid bronchoscopy is irreplaceable in the field of interventional pulmonology, less is known about the types of diseases that the procedure is used for and what difficulties the operators face during the procedure. The purpose of this study is to evaluate what diseases rigid bronchoscopy is used for, whether it is widely used, and what challenges the operators face in Korea. METHODS: We enrolled 14 hospitals in this retrospective cohort of patients who underwent rigid bronchoscopy between 2003 and 2020. An online survey was conducted with 14 operators to investigate the difficulties associated with the procedure. RESULTS: While the number of new patients at Samsung Medical Center (SMC) increased from 189 in 2003-2005 to 468 in 2018-2020, that of other institutions increased from 0 to 238. The proportion of SMC patients in the total started at 100% and steadily decreased to 59.2%. The proportion of malignancy as the indication for the procedure steadily increased from 29.1% to 43.0%, whereas post-tuberculous stenosis (25.4% to 12.9%) and post-intubation stenosis (19.0% to 10.9%) steadily decreased (all P for trends < 0.001). In the online survey, half of the respondents stated that over the past year they performed less than one procedure per month. The fewer the procedures performed within the last year, the more likely collaboration with other departments was viewed as a recent obstacle (Spearman correlation coefficient, rs = -0.740, P = 0.003) and recent administrative difficulties were encountered (rs = -0.616, P = 0.019). CONCLUSION: This study demonstrated that the number of patients undergoing rigid bronchoscopy has been increasing, especially among cancer patients. For this procedure to be used more widely, it will be important for beginners to systematically learn about the procedure itself as well as to achieve multidisciplinary consultation.

BACKGROUND: Although endobronchial ultrasound-guided transbronchial needle aspiration (EBUS-TBNA) is a minimally invasive procedure, fatal infectious complications have been reported. However, adequate preventive strategies have not been determined. We aimed to investigate the effect of chlorhexidine mouthrinse on the prevention of microbial contamination during EBUS-TBNA. METHODS: In this single-center, assessor-blinded, parallel-group randomized controlled trial, we randomly assigned adult participants undergoing EBUS-TBNA using a convex probe to gargle for 1 minute with 100 mL of 0.12% chlorhexidine gluconate before EBUS-TBNA or to receive usual care (no chlorhexidine mouthrinse). Aspiration needle wash samples were collected immediately after completion of EBUS-TBNA by instilling sterile saline into the used needle. The primary outcome was colony forming unit (CFU) counts per mL of needle wash samples in aerobic cultures. Secondary outcomes were CFU counts per mL of needle wash samples in anaerobic cultures, fever within 24 hours after EBUS-TBNA, and infectious complications within 4 weeks after EBUS-TBNA. RESULTS: From January 2021 to June 2021, 106 patients received either chlorhexidine mouthrinse (n = 51) or usual care (n = 55). The median CFU counts of needle wash samples in aerobic cultures were not significantly different in the two groups (10 CFU/mL vs 20 CFU/mL; P = 0.70). There were no significant differences between the groups regarding secondary outcomes, including median CFU counts in anaerobic cultures (P = 0.41) and fever within 24 hours after EBUS-TBNA (11.8% vs 5.6%, P = 0.31). There were no infectious complications within 4 weeks in both groups. CONCLUSIONS: Chlorhexidine mouthrinse did not reduce CFU counts in needle wash samples of EBUS-TBNA. Conversion of ß-amyloid (Aß) peptides from soluble random-coil to aggregated protein enriched with ß-sheet-rich intermediates has been suggested to play a role in the degeneration of neurons and development of Alzheimer's disease (AD) pathology. Aggregation of Aß peptide can be prompted by a variety of environmental factors including temperature which can influence disease pathogenesis. Recently, we reported that FDA-approved unconjugated poly (D,L-lactide-co-glycolide) (PLGA) nanoparticles can have beneficial effects in cellular and animal models of AD by targeting different facets of the Aß axis. In this study, using biochemical, structural and spectroscopic analyses, we evaluated the effects of native PLGA on temperature-dependent Aß aggregation and its ability to protect cultured neurons from degeneration. Our results show that the rate of spontaneous Aß1-42 aggregation increases with a rise in temperature from 27 to 40 °C and PLGA with 50:50 resomer potently inhibits Aß aggregation at all temperatures, but the effect is more profound at 27 °C than at 40 °C. It appears that native PLGA, by interacting with the hydrophobic domain of Aß1-42, prevents a conformational shift towards ß-sheet structure, thus precluding the formation of Aß aggregates. Additionally, PLGA triggers disassembly of matured Aß1-42 fibers at a faster rate at 40 °C than at 27 °C. PLGA-treated Aß samples can significantly enhance viability of cortical cultured neurons compared to neurons treated with Aß alone by attenuating phosphorylation of tau protein. Injection of native PLGA is found to influence the breakdown/clearance of Aß peptide in the brain. Collectively, these results suggest that PLGA nanoparticles can inhibit Aß aggregation and trigger disassembly of Aß aggregates at temperatures outside the physiological range and can protect neurons against Aß-mediated toxicity thus validating its unique therapeutic potential in the treatment of AD pathology.

BACKGROUND: The prevalence of non-tuberculous mycobacterial pulmonary disease (NTM-PD) is increasing in South Korea and many parts of the world. However, the genetic factors underlying susceptibility to this disease remain elusive. METHODS: To identify genetic variants in patients with NTM-PD, we performed a genome-wide association study with 403 Korean patients with NTM-PD and 306 healthy controls from the Healthy Twin Study, Korea cohort. Candidate variants from the discovery cohort were subsequently validated in an independent cohort. The Genotype-Tissue Expression (GTEx) database was used to identify expression quantitative trait loci (eQTL) and to conduct Mendelian randomisation (MR). RESULTS: We identified a putatively significant locus on chromosome 7p13, rs849177 (OR, 2.34; 95% CI, 1.71 to 3.21; p=1.36×10-7), as the candidate genetic variant associated with NTM-PD susceptibility. Its association was subsequently replicated and the combined p value was 4.92×10-8. The eQTL analysis showed that a risk allele at rs849177 was associated with lower expression levels of STK17A, a proapoptotic gene. In the MR analysis, a causal effect of STK17A on NTM-PD development was identified (ß, -4.627; 95% CI, -8.768 to -0.486; p=0.029). CONCLUSIONS: The 7p13 genetic variant might be associated with susceptibility to NTM-PD in the Korean population by altering the expression level of STK17A.

INTRODUCTION: In the general population, short and long sleep durations have been associated with adverse health outcomes. However, this association remains unclear in patients with chronic kidney disease (CKD). We examined the relationship of sleep duration to mortality and health-related quality of life (HRQOL) in individuals with CKD. METHODS: A total of 1,783 adults with CKD who participated in the 2007-2015 Korea National Health and Nutrition Examination Survey were analyzed. CKD was defined as an estimated glomerular filtration rate of <60 mL/min per 1.73 m2. Participants were categorized into 3 groups according to self-reported sleep duration: <6 h (short sleepers), 6-8 h, and >8 h (long sleepers). The outcome variables were all-cause mortality and HRQOL. HRQOL was assessed using the European Quality of Life-5 Dimensions (EQ-5D) index. RESULTS: During a median of 6.4 years, 481 (27%) deaths occurred. In unadjusted Cox regression analysis, long sleepers with CKD had an increased risk of death (hazard ratio [HR], 1.62; 95% confidence interval [CI]: 1.26-2.09). This significant association remained after adjusting for age, sex, and BMI (HR, 1.36; 95% CI: 1.05-1.75); however, it was lost after adjusting for CKD stage, social and lifestyle factors, and presence of comorbidities (HR, 1.15; 95% CI: 0.89-1.49). Compared with 6- to 8-h sleepers with CKD, long sleepers with CKD had significantly worse HRQOL in multivariable linear regression models. The adjusted means of the EQ-5D index were 0.80 (95% CI: 0.77-0.82) for short sleepers, 0.81 (95% CI: 0.80-0.82) for 6- to 8-h sleepers, and 0.76 (95% CI: 0.73-0.79) for long sleepers (p = 0.01). DISCUSSION/CONCLUSION: Long sleep duration is associated with poor HRQOL in Korean adults with CKD. The weak association between long sleep duration and mortality was attenuated after multivariable adjustment in this study.

BACKGROUND: While extreme sleep duration negatively affects mortality and health-related quality of life (HRQOL) in general populations, the relationship remains uncertain in patients with chronic obstructive pulmonary disease (COPD). OBJECTIVES: To evaluate the association between sleep duration and mortality and HRQOL in patients with COPD. METHODS: We analyzed 3,349 participants with COPD enrolled in the 2007-2015 Korea National Health and Nutrition Examination Survey (KNHANES). Participants aged 40 years or older with a smoking history and prebronchodilator forced expiratory volume in 1 s/forced vital capacity (FEV1/FVC) <0.7 were eligible. The participants were categorized as short sleepers (<6 h), 6-8 h, and long sleepers (>8) according to self-reported sleep duration. The outcome variables were all-cause mortality and HRQOL. HRQOL was measured using the European Quality of Life-5 Dimensions (EQ-5D) index. RESULTS: During a median of 6.5 years, 386 (11.5%) participants died. In unadjusted Cox regression analysis, short sleepers with COPD had an increased risk of death (hazard ratio, 1.35; 95% confidence interval [CI]: 1.07-1.71). However, this association was not significant after adjusting for sociodemographic factors, BMI, FEV1, and comorbidities. In unadjusted and adjusted multiple linear regression, short sleepers had significantly worse HRQOL. The adjusted means of the EQ-5D index were 0.88 (95% CI: 0.87-0.89) for short sleepers, 0.90 (95% CI: 0.90-0.91) for 6- to 8-h sleepers, and 0.89 (95% CI: 0.87-0.91) for long sleepers (p = 0.01). CONCLUSIONS: In patients with COPD, sleep duration was not associated with all-cause mortality. However, short sleep duration was significantly associated with worse HRQOL.

OBJECTIVES: Prone position ventilation improves oxygenation and reduces the mortality of patients with severe acute respiratory distress syndrome. However, there is limited evidence about which patients would gain most survival benefit from prone positioning. Herein, we investigated whether the improvement in oxygenation after prone positioning is associated with survival and aimed to identify patients who will gain most survival benefit from prone positioning in patients with acute respiratory distress syndrome. DESIGN: A retrospective cohort study. SETTING: Medical ICU at a tertiary academic hospital between 2014 and 2020. PATIENTS: Adult patients receiving prone positioning for moderate-to-severe acute respiratory distress syndrome. INTERVENTIONS: None. MEASUREMENTS AND MAIN RESULTS: The main outcomes were ICU and 28-day mortality. A total of 116 patients receiving prone positioning were included, of whom 45 (38.8%) were ICU survivors. Although there was no difference in PaO2:FIO2 ratio before the first prone session between ICU survivors and nonsurvivors, ICU survivors had a higher PaO2:FIO2 ratio after prone positioning than nonsurvivors, with significant between-group difference (p < 0.001). The area under the receiver operating characteristic curve of the percentage change in the PaO2:FIO2 ratio between the baseline and 8-12 hours after the first prone positioning to predict ICU mortality was 0.87 (95% CI, 0.80-0.94), with an optimal cutoff value of 53.5% (sensitivity, 91.5%; specificity, 73.3%). Prone responders were defined as an increase in PaO2:FIO2 ratio of greater than or equal to 53.5%. In the multivariate Cox regression analysis, prone responders (hazard ratio, 0.11; 95% CI, 0.05-0.25), immunocompromised condition (hazard ratio, 2.15; 95% CI, 1.15-4.03), and Sequential Organ Failure Assessment score (hazard ratio, 1.16; 95% CI, 1.06-1.27) were significantly associated with 28-day mortality. CONCLUSIONS: The PaO2:FIO2 ratio after the first prone positioning differed significantly between ICU survivors and nonsurvivors. The improvement in oxygenation after the first prone positioning was a significant predictor of survival in patients with moderate-to-severe acute respiratory distress syndrome.

PURPOSE: To evaluate the association of sleep duration with health-related quality of life (HRQOL) and examine the influence of age, sex, and common comorbidities on this association. METHODS: Using appropriate survey design, we analyzed 50,181 adults who participated in the 2007-2015 Korea National Health and Nutrition Examination Survey. Participants were categorized into five groups according to self-reported sleep duration ≤ 5 (short sleeper), 6, 7, 8, and ≥ 9 h (long sleeper). HRQOL was measured with the European Quality of Life-5 Dimensions (EQ-5D) index and visual analogue scale (VAS). RESULTS: In multiple linear regression, short sleep duration was associated with lower EQ-5D index (ß = - 0.024; 95% confidence interval [CI], - 0.027 to - 0.021) and lower EQ-VAS (ß = - 3.0; 95% CI, - 3.7 to - 2.3), and long sleep duration was associated with lower EQ-5D index (ß = - 0.016; 95% CI, - 0.021 to - 0.011) and lower EQ-VAS (ß = - 2.2; 95% CI, - 3.1 to - 1.3) compared with 7-h sleepers. Old-age (≥ 65 years old) short and long sleepers had significantly lower EQ-5D index than those of < 65 years old. When separated according to sex, men with long sleep and women with short sleep showed the lowest EQ-5D index. Short and long sleepers with hypertension, diabetes, hypercholesterolemia, cardiovascular disease, or depression showed significantly lower EQ-5D index than those without comorbidities. CONCLUSIONS: Extreme sleep duration was associated with poor HRQOL. Short and long sleepers with old age and comorbidities had significantly lower HRQOL than those without such conditions.

BACKGROUND: All-cause mortality risk and causes of death in bronchiectasis patients have not been fully investigated. The aim of this study was to compare the mortality risk and causes of death between individuals with bronchiectasis and those without bronchiectasis. METHODS: Patients with or without bronchiectasis determined based on chest computed tomography (CT) at one centre between 2005 and 2016 were enrolled. Among the patients without bronchiectasis, a control group was selected after applying additional exclusion criteria. We compared the mortality risk and causes of death between the bronchiectasis and control groups without lung disease. Subgroup analyses were also performed according to identification of Pseudomonas or non-tuberculous mycobacteria, airflow limitation, and smoking status. RESULTS: Of the total 217,702 patients who underwent chest CT, 18,134 bronchiectasis patients and 90,313 non-bronchiectasis patients were included. The all-cause mortality rate in the bronchiectasis group was 1608.8 per 100,000 person-years (95% confidence interval (CI), 1531.5-1690.0), which was higher than that in the control group (133.5 per 100,000 person-years; 95% CI, 124.1-143.8; P < 0.001). The bronchiectasis group had higher all-cause (adjusted hazard ratio (aHR), 1.26; 95% CI, 1.09-1.47), respiratory (aHR, 3.49; 95% CI, 2.21-5.51), and lung cancer-related (aHR, 3.48; 95% CI, 2.33-5.22) mortality risks than the control group. In subgroup analysis, patients with airflow limitation and ever smokers showed higher all-cause mortality risk among bronchiectasis patients. Therefore, we observed significant interrelation between bronchiectasis and smoking, concerning the risks of all-cause mortality (P for multiplicative interaction, 0.030, RERI, 0.432; 95% CI, 0.097-0.769) and lung cancer-related mortality (RERI, 8.68; 95% CI, 1.631-15.736). CONCLUSION: Individuals with bronchiectasis had a higher risk of all-cause, respiratory, and lung cancer-related mortality compared to control group. The risk of all-cause mortality was more prominent in those with airflow limitation and in ever smokers.

BACKGROUND: The 2017 Global Initiative for Chronic Obstructive Lung Disease (GOLD) recommends regular bronchodilator therapy in all group A patients with chronic obstructive pulmonary disease (COPD). OBJECTIVE: The aim of this study was to evaluate whether regular inhaled treatment in group A patients with COPD improves their health outcomes, including exacerbations and symptoms. METHODS: We recruited patients from 2 Korean prospective cohorts. Eligible COPD patients had a modified Medical Research Council (mMRC) dyspnea score of <2, a St. George's Respiratory Questionnaire for COPD (SGRQ-C) total score of <25, and had no more than 1 exacerbation and no hospitalizations during the previous year. Incidence rates of exacerbations and changes in symptom scores were analyzed. RESULTS: After propensity score matching, there were 107 patient pairs, with and without regular inhaled treatment, who were followed up for mean times of 2.6 and 3.1 years, respectively. The incidence rates of exacerbations in those with and without regular treatment were not significantly different (incidence rate ratio 1.24 [95% CI 0.68 to 2.25]). Significant differences in favor of regular treatment were observed at 6 and 12 months for the SGRQ-C total scores (mean between-group difference -4.7 [95% CI -7.9 to -1.6] and -4.8 [95% CI -7.9 to -1.7], respectively). Regular treatment with a long-acting bronchodilator was also associated with significantly better scores on the SGRQ-C (mean between-group difference -5.0 [95% CI -8.6 to -1.4]) compared to no regular treatment at 12 months of follow-up. CONCLUSIONS: Regular inhaled treatment in group A patients with COPD was associated with a symptomatic benefit but not with a reduction of exacerbation rates.

BACKGROUND: A three-drug regimen (macrolide, ethambutol, and rifampicin) is recommended for the treatment of Mycobacterium avium complex pulmonary disease (MAC-PD). Although macrolide has proven efficacy, the role of ethambutol and rifampicin in patients without acquired immune deficiency syndrome is not proven with clinical studies. We aimed to clarify the roles of ethambutol and rifampicin in the treatment of MAC-PD. METHODS: Patients treated for MAC-PD between March 1st, 2009 and October 31st, 2018 were reviewed retrospectively. Rates of culture conversion, microbiological cure, treatment failure, and recurrence were compared according to the maintenance (≥6 months) of ethambutol or rifampicin with macrolide. RESULTS: Among the 237 patients, 122 (51.5%) maintained ethambutol and rifampicin with macrolide, 58 (24.5%) maintained ethambutol and macrolide, 32 (13.5%) maintained rifampicin and macrolide, and 25 (10.6%) maintained macrolide only. Culture conversion was reached for 190/237 (80.2%) patients and microbiological cure was achieved for 129/177 (72.9%) who completed the treatment. Treatment failure despite ≥12 months of treatment was observed in 66/204 (32.4%), and recurrence was identified in 16/129 (12.4%) who achieved microbiological cure. Compared with maintenance of macrolide only, maintenance of ethambutol, rifampicin or both with macrolide were associated with higher odds of culture conversion [odds ratio (OR), 95% confidence interval (CI): 18.06, 3.67-88.92; 15.82, 2.38-105.33; and 17.12, 3.93-74.60, respectively]. Higher odds of microbiological cure were associated with maintenance of both ethambutol and rifampicin with macrolide (OR, 95% CI: 5.74, 1.54-21.42) and macrolide and ethambutol (OR, 95% CI: 5.12, 1.72-15.24) but not macrolide and rifampicin. Maintenance of both ethambutol and rifampicin with macrolide was associated with lower odds of treatment failure (OR, 95% CI: 0.09, 0.01-0.53) compared with macrolide only, while maintenance of one of these with macrolide was not. Maintenance of both ethambutol and rifampicin or one of these with macrolide did not decrease the probability of recurrence when compared with macrolide only. CONCLUSIONS: Maintenance (≥6 months) of ethambutol and rifampicin with macrolide was associated with the most favorable treatment outcomes among patients with MAC-PD. Given the association between ongoing ethambutol use and microbiological cure, clinicians should maintain ethambutol unless definite adverse events develop.

BACKGROUND: Risk of exacerbations in chronic obstructive pulmonary disease (COPD) associated with biomass smoke has not been well addressed, although biomass smoke is similar in composition to tobacco smoke. METHODS: To investigate whether the risk of exacerbations in COPD associated with biomass smoke differs from that in COPD associated with tobacco smoke, we recruited patients with COPD from two Korean multicenter prospective cohorts. In a multiple linear regression model, the standardized regression coefficient (ß) of biomass smoke exposure ≥25 years was most similar to that (ß') of tobacco smoke exposure ≥10 pack-years (ß = - 0.13 and ß' = - 0.14). We grouped patients with COPD into four categories based on the above cut-offs: Less Tobacco-Less Biomass, Less Tobacco-More Biomass, More Tobacco-Less Biomass, and More Tobacco-More Biomass. The main outcome was the incidence of moderate or severe exacerbations. RESULTS: Among 1033 patients with COPD, 107 were included in Less Tobacco-Less Biomass (mean age: 67 years, men: 67%), 40 in Less Tobacco-More Biomass (mean age: 70 years, men: 35%), 631 in More Tobacco-Less Biomass (mean age: 68 years, men: 98%), and 255 in More Tobacco-More Biomass (mean age: 69 years, men: 97%). The incidence rates of exacerbations were not significantly different between Less Tobacco-More Biomass and More Tobacco-Less Biomass (adjusted incidence rate ratio, 1.03; 95% confidence interval, 0.56-1.89; P = 0.921). No interaction between sex and tobacco and biomass smoke was observed. When propensity score matching with available covariates including age and sex was applied, a similar result was observed. CONCLUSIONS: Patients with COPD associated with biomass smoke and those with COPD associated with tobacco smoke had a similar risk of exacerbations. This suggests that patients with COPD associated with biomass smoke should be treated actively.

BACKGROUND: Mycobacterium abscessus and Mycobacterium massiliense are grouped as the Mycobacterium abscessus complex. The aim of this study was to elucidate the differences between M. abscessus and M. massiliense lung diseases in terms of progression rate, treatment outcome, and the predictors thereof. METHODS: Between 1 January 2006 and 30 June 2015, 56 patients and 54 patients were diagnosed with M. abscessus and M. massiliense lung diseases, respectively. The time to progression requiring treatment and treatment outcomes were compared between the 2 groups of patients, and predictors of progression and sustained culture conversion with treatment were analyzed. In addition, mediation analysis was performed to evaluate the effect of susceptibility to clarithromycin on treatment outcomes. RESULTS: During follow-up, 21 of 56 patients with M. abscessus lung diseases and 21 of 54 patients with M. massiliense lung diseases progressed, requiring treatment. No difference was detected in the time to progression between the 2 patient groups. Lower body mass index, bilateral lung involvement, and fibrocavitary-type disease were identified as predictors of disease progression. Among the patients who began treatment, infection with M. massiliense rather than M. abscessus and the use of azithromycin rather than clarithromycin were associated with sustained culture conversion. The difference in treatment outcomes was partly mediated by the organism's susceptibility to clarithromycin. CONCLUSIONS: Progression rates were similar but treatment outcomes differed significantly between patients with lung disease caused by M. abscessus and M. massiliense. This difference in treatment outcomes was partly explained by the susceptibility of these organisms to clarithromycin.

BACKGROUND: Arterial stiffness has been suggested as a valuable predictor of coronary artery stenosis (CAS). However, little data are available on aortic stiffness and CAS in patients who have previously undergone percutaneous coronary artery intervention (PCI). The aim of this study was to investigate the association of arterial stiffness to CAS in patients with a history of PCI and those without a history of PCI. METHODS: We retrospectively studied 1093 consecutive patients who had undergone coronary angiography (CAG). Arterial stiffness was determined by brachial-ankle pulse wave velocity (baPWV) measured prior to CAG. RESULTS: In patients without a history of PCI, baPWV significantly increased in patients with CAS compared to that in patients without CAS (p < 0.001). However, among patients with a history of PCI, there was no significant difference in baPWV. Multivariate logistic regression analysis demonstrated that baPWV was an independent risk predictor for CAS in patients without a history of PCI, but not in those with a history of PCI (OR 1.106, 95% CI 1.039-1.177, p = 0.002). In CAS patients without a history of PCI, increased baPWV was significantly associated with multiple cardiovascular risk factors, multivessel involvement, and anatomical severity. CONCLUSIONS: Prediction of CAS by baPWV is significantly attenuated in patients with a history of PCI.

(15)N-labeled rosette nanotubes were synthesized and investigated using high-field solid-state NMR spectroscopy, X-ray diffraction, atomic force microscopy, and electron microscopy. The results established the H-bond network involved in the self-assembly of the nanostructure as well as bound water molecules in the nanotube's channel.

Oligosaccharide (OS) is used as a sugar replacement as well as an ingredient in functional foods because of its beneficial effects, mainly on reducing calorie content and promoting intestinal health. By contrast, the effects of OS on inflammation are less well investigated. The purpose of this study was to investigate the effects of sucrose-derived OS on glucose control and inflammation in high fat (HF) diet-fed mice. Male C57BL6 mice were randomly assigned to six treatment groups (n = 10-14 mice per group): 1) lean control (CON), 2) HF control, 3) HF-low sucrose (LS, 100 mg/kg/day), 4) HF-high sucrose (HS, 1000 mg/kg/day), 5) HF-low OS (LOS, 100 mg/kg/day), and 6) HF-high OS (HOS, 1000 mg/kg/day). PBS (vehicle), sucrose, and OS were administered by stomach gavage. Body weight, food intake, and markers of liver function (activities of aspartate aminotransferase and alanine aminotransferase) were not affected by the treatments. HOS treatment decreased levels of serum glucose, insulin, and homeostasis model assessment-insulin resistance compared with sucrose treatment. However, serum adiponectin levels of the HOS group were higher than those of the sucrose groups. Serum levels of the pro-inflammatory cytokines interleukin-6 (IL-6) and fetuin-A were lower in the HOS group than in the sucrose groups. Hepatic gene expression levels of pro-inflammatory cytokines and related factors (fetuin-A, NF-κB, TLR4, TNF-alpha, and IL-6) were decreased and the levels of insulin signaling-related molecules (sirtuin 1, insulin receptor, and Akt) were increased in HOS-treated mice as compared with sucrose-treated mice. These results demonstrate that OS treatment is effective in improving glucose control and inflammation in high fat diet-fed mice.
